Question
Answer
Samuel Langhorne Clemens was better known by what pen name?
Mark Twain
Addis Ababa is the capital city of which African country?
Ethiopia
Which 1992 Clint Eastwood western won the Oscar for Best Picture?
Unforgiven
What colour are most balls on a snooker table at the start of a game?
Red
Which element has the symbol Na and the atomic number 11?
Sodium
In Ancient Greek myth, who was God of seas, storms & earthquakes?
Poseidon
Which big cat is said to be the world’s fastest land mammal?
Cheetah
In which year was US President John F. Kennedy assassinated?
1963
A Margarita cocktail contains triple sec and which other alcoholic spirit?
Tequila
Which city has previously been known as Petrograd and Leningrad?
St Petersburg
Norwegian Magnus Carlsen is an expert player of which game?
Chess
Professor Moriarty was the archenemy of which literary hero?
Sherlock Holmes
What is the only country in the world today that still has an Emperor?
Japan
‘Circle of Life’ and ‘Hakuna Matata‘ are songs from which Disney film?
The Lion King
Which element was historically was also known as ‘Brimstone’?
Sulfur
